Hugh Jackman and Sutton Foster enjoyed a glam date night on Wednesday, weeks after rumours emerged that their controversial romance had 'hit a roadblock'.
The couple hit the red carpet in Maine for the Ogunquit Playhouse's gala benefit in support of the theater’s Next Century Campaign.
Sutton, 51, was glam in a sparkling yellow and gold gown as she cosied up to her Hollywood star beau, 57, who looked dapper in a brown satin suit.
Two-time Tony Award-winner Sutton performed at the gala before surprising the audience by inviting Hugh to the stage for a duet -marking their first live concert performance together since sharing the Broadway stage in The Music Man.
The couple first met when they starred together in the 2022 revival of The Music Man.
Hugh announced his shock separation from his wife of 27 years Deborra-Lee Furness, 70, in early 2024. Months later his romance with Sutton was revealed and they publicly confirmed their relationship in January 2025.

Hugh has had a number of film projects in the works.
In addition to his recent starring roles in The Sheep Detectives and The Death Of Robin Hood, the Australian actor is slated for the lead in the Treasure Island remake.
He will play pirate Long John Silver in the Ridley Scott film, which also stars Bill Skarsgard and Jodie Comer.
